An open API service indexing awesome lists of open source software.

https://github.com/pirosauro/comity

A Meta Framework with Partial Hydration (Islands Architecture)
https://github.com/pirosauro/comity

hono honojs island-architecture partial-hydration react vite

Last synced: 18 days ago
JSON representation

A Meta Framework with Partial Hydration (Islands Architecture)

Awesome Lists containing this project

README

        

# 🪷 Comity: Greener Framework for the Web

[![codecov](https://codecov.io/gh/Pirosauro/comity/graph/badge.svg)](https://codecov.io/gh/Pirosauro/comity)

Comity is a fresh approach to building scalable and efficient web applications that prioritize reducing the environmental impact of websites, web apps, and e-commerce platforms. Comity aims to reduce carbon emissions by integrating modern technology and innovative solutions while providing a smooth development experience.

> [!IMPORTANT]
>
> - The project is still in development. You are welcome to contribute and experiment with it, but it is not yet ready for production use
> - The documentation, including onboarding for contributions, will be supplemented from the 0.6.0 release on
> - Not all functional and architectural features have been implemented yet
> - The architecture, structure, and code are not final and are subject to change

## Why Comity?

Virtually everything has a carbon footprint, even the internet, and every byte of data transferred consumes energy. Comity is here to help reduce that footprint by providing a solution that optimizes the development and performance of web applications.

## Features

- **Vite-Powered Development**: A seamless development experience means you spend less time on the computer, reducing overall carbon emissions.

- **Edge-Ready with Hono**: Delivering your content from the edge ensures faster response times and lower energy consumption.

- **Partial Hydration (Islands Architecture)**: Updating only what's necessary ensures utmost efficiency, saving energy and boosting performance.

- **Minimal Learning Curve**: Seamlessly integrates with frameworks you already know and love, like React and Vue so that you can be immediately operative.

## Documentation

Comprehensive documentation is coming soon. Stay tuned!

## License

Comity is released under the MIT License, encouraging open collaboration and innovation. If you’d like to help improve Comity, please follow our [contribution guidelines](CONTRIBUTING.md).

## Support Us

Love what we're doing? Consider [sponsoring us](https://github.com/sponsors/pirosauro) to help keep Comity growing. Your support enables us to continue developing new features, providing top-notch support, and spreading the message of sustainability in tech.

### Sponsors

[**Hobiri**](https://hobiri.com/?utm_source=github&utm_medium=readme&utm_campaign=sponsor-comity-2024)

---

Let's code a greener future. 🌿

**Happy coding with Comity!**